Sauteed Asparagus with Garlic and Herbs Recipe

A quick and flavorful sautéed asparagus recipe perfect as a healthy side dish. Tender asparagus stalks are cooked in butter with garlic, Italian seasoning, and fresh parsley, resulting in a savory and aromatic vegetable dish ready in just 10 minutes.

  • Total Time: 10 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ons butter
  • 1 lb asparagus stalks, trimmed and cut into 1-2 inch pieces
  • 2 teaspoons minced garlic
  • 1 teaspoon dried Italian seasoning
  • 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 1/2 tablespoons chopped parsley (can also use green onions or fresh dill)

Instructions

  1. Melt the Butter: Melt the butter in a large pan over medium-high heat until fully melted and starting to sizzle gently.
  2. Cook the Asparagus: Add the cut asparagus pieces to the pan and sauté for 3-4 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the asparagus is just tender but still crisp.
  3. Add Seasonings: Stir in the minced garlic, dried Italian seasoning, kosher salt, and black pepper. Continue cooking for 1-2 minutes more, stirring constantly to avoid burning the garlic and to evenly coat the asparagus in spices.
  4. Finish and Serve: Remove from heat, sprinkle the chopped parsley over the asparagus, toss lightly, and serve immediately as a delicious side dish.

Notes

  • Trim the tough ends off the asparagus before cooking for best texture.
  • You can substitute fresh dill or green onions for parsley depending on your flavor preference.
  • For a vegan version, substitute butter with olive oil or a plant-based margarine.
  • The dish is best served immediately to enjoy the crisp-tender texture of asparagus.
  • Adjust seasoning to taste; adding lemon zest or a squeeze of lemon juice can brighten the flavor.
